Traditional
Margarita
The traditional margarita is not
the "frozen" version most of us are served at you
favorite Mexican restaurant. Instead it is served over
a bit of ice. If you have not tried the traditional version
you are in for a thirst quenching treat.
Serves: 1
Ingredients
- 3 tablespoons tequila
- 1 1/2 tablespoons triple sec
- 1 1/2 tablespoons freshly
squeezed lime juice
- crushed ice or ice cubes
- lime wedge, and salt
How to Mix
If you want to salt the glass, first rub the rim with a lime wedge
then dip the rim onto a plate filled with Kosher salt (a coarse
ground salt that adheres nicely to the glass).
Combine the tequila, triple sec and lime juice in a shaker (add
the crushed ice if you prefer) shake the to mix. Pour into glass
if using the crushed ice or pour over ice cubes.
Garnish with the lime wedge.
Serving glass:
Old Fashioned glass (or margarita glass)
